ALIYAH IN THE LIVES OF NORTH AFRICAN JEWISH WIDOWS: REALIZATION OF A DREAM OR SOLUTION TO A PROBLEM?

The article focuses on the condition of Jewish widows in traditional societies. In traditional societies widowhood was effectively a passport to freedom, a chance for women who had previously been under the jurisdiction of their fathers, brothers, and husbands to be independent, examine their lives,...
